Exchange data via network UDP with data like array of doubles

How can I exchange data like arrays of doubles or other data types via network UDP?
I want to exchange data between LabView on computer A and an application on computer B. With the LabView program I try to receive an array of doubles from the other application, but with the "Read UDP.vi" I can only read strings. Now I'm looking for a solution for this problem, maybe somebody knows a component with which I can solve this problem.

I can not think of a way around Read UDP.vi outputing strings. If the strings are comming through (ie they change with changing data), you can look at the hex by right clicking on the indicator and selecting hex display. With this information, you might be able to decode how the application on computer B encoded the data and recreate the data sructure yourself.
There is a Flatten to string.vi and Unflatten from Sting.vi but I would be very surprised if they worked with the code from computer B.
If the app can save to a file, you can write a little LV program to read the data and relay the information. The key again is being able to make sence of the saved file.
